Grasim Industries swings to profit in Q1, revenue rises 21% YoY



[

Grasim Industries on Wednesday reported a standalone net profit of Rs 247 crore for the first quarter of FY27, as against a net loss of Rs 118 crore reported in the same quarter of the previous financial year and Rs 164 crore in the fourth quarter of FY26.The company’s standalone revenue from operations increased nearly 28% year-on-year (YoY) to an all-time high Rs 11,795 crore during the April-June quarter of FY27, from Rs 9,223 crore reported in the year-ago period. It said double engine momentum from both core and growth businesses was supported by a favourable product mix and pricing environment. EBITDA more than doubled to Rs 1,094 crore.

On a consolidated basis, Grasim Industries reported a 51% YoY jump in net profit to Rs 2,146 crore while revenue from operations increased 21% YoY to Rs 48,716 crore during the quarter under review. EBITDA meanwhile increased 26% YoY to its highest-ever to Rs 8,077 crore.

Grasim Industries said UltraTech’s total grey cement capacity stood at 205.5 MTPA. The business is expanding its total grey cement capacity to over 240 MTPA by March, 2028. Its decorative paints business, Birla Opus, further strengthened its third largest position in India’s organised decorative paints industry, with revenue market share expanding by 30 bps QoQ in Q1 FY27.

Aditya Birla Capital delivered another quarter of strong, broad-based performance, with its diversified financial services franchise maintaining growth momentum across lending, insurance and asset management businesses, the company said. Grasim Industries share price

Grasim Industries shares closed marginally lower at Rs 3,308 apiece on NSE after the release of the results on Wednesday. The stock has gained around 3% in a week and a month, and is overall up 16% in 2026 so far.

In the longer term, Grasim Industries shares have delivered positive returns of 21% in one year, 81% in three years and 122% in five years. The company has a market capitalisation of more than Rs 2.25 lakh crore.
